Crossroads Health, a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ization with facilities located in Mentor, Painesville, and Cleveland, serves Northeast Ohio communities with comprehensive behavioral and primary integrated healthcare, early childhood services, extended housing and recovery services—no matter one’s ability to pay. The Counselor, Outpatient offers diagnostic assessment and counseling primarily within the office setting. This position is responsible for individual, family, and group services. This licensed provider will engage as a member of one or more collaborative teams. With a Trauma Informed approach, this position will be a representative for the organization and how we offer integrated services for recovery and mental health.
This position may be specific to one team or shared between teams:
- Youth/family population MH focus
- Youth/family population Dual Diagnosis focus
- Transitional Age Youth (16-26 years old)
- Adult Intake
- General adult MH focus
- Dual Diagnosis adult focus
- Forensic adult focus
Advancement opportunities for this role are available at times of further education and licensure attainment.
- Level 1: LPC/LSW/MFT
- Level 2: LPCC/LISW/IMFT
